Overview of First Watch Restaurant

Founded in 1983 by Ken Pendery and John Sullivan in Pacific Grove, California, First Watch is a top choice for healthy meals. Its menu keeps evolving to offer fresh, innovative dishes. This showcases their commitment to quality ingredients and catering to various dietary needs.

With over 530 locations in 29 states, First Watch went public in 2021. Its seasonal menu draws inspiration from places like the Gulf Coast and the Hawaiian Islands. Introduction to First Watch Seasonal Dishes

First Watch is famous for its exciting seasonal dishes. These meals bring out the best of each season. They use fresh, high-quality ingredients. You’ll find something for everyone, from spring’s light dishes to winter’s warm meals.

Spring Menu Highlights

First Watch’s spring menu is all about fresh salads and light meals. It’s perfect as the weather gets warmer. You can enjoy these dishes nationwide until May 29th, except in Tampa Bay.

  • Modern Croque Madame: Griddled Challah bread with melted Cheddar and Monterey Jack, fresh tomato, crispy bacon, a cage-free sunny-side-up egg, Parmesan cream sauce, and fresh herbs.
  • Brisket Corned Beef Hash: Hand-pulled corned beef, seasoned and sweet potatoes, onions, and red bell pepper.
  • Pumpkin Pancake Breakfast: Includes two cage-free eggs, one spiced Pumpkin Pancake, and a grilled all-natural savory chicken sausage patty.
  • Butternut Squash Bisque: A vegetarian dish garnished with all-natural sour cream and fresh herbs.
  • Caramel Crunch Cinnamon Roll: A giant cinnamon roll topped with cream cheese icing, brown sugar caramel sauce, Cinnamon Toast Crunch® cereal, and cinnamon streusel.
  • Pomegranate Pear Punch: Made with pomegranate, pear, cane sugar, and lime.

Winter Specials

The winter menu brings hearty dishes to First Watch. It’s filled with warm, filling meals to fight off the cold. Enjoy these holiday dishes with global flavors until January 7, 2024, except in Tampa Bay.

  • Steak and Bacon Breakfast Burrito: Wrapped in a grilled whole wheat tortilla, featuring seared steak, smoked bacon, scrambled eggs, seasoned potatoes, and black beans.
  • Sunny Seoul Hash: Shaved seared pork served with seasoned potatoes, kimchi, Cheddar and Monterey Jack cheeses, and a spicy gochujang aioli.
  • Cinnamon Chip Pancake Breakfast: Includes two cage-free eggs and a grilled all-natural savory chicken sausage patty.
  • Gingerbread Spice Donuts: Served warm with salted caramel toffee sauce and crème anglaise.
  • Citrus Hibiscus Punch: A mix of hibiscus tea with cranberry, orange, pineapple, lemon, and ginger, served with a cinnamon-spiced sugar rim.

Comparing First Watch Prices with Competitors

First Watch stands out in the breakfast and brunch market. They aim to give good value by providing quality meals at fair prices. They keep their prices competitive without giving up on flavor or health benefits.

The average cost per person at First Watch is about $15.00. This pricing puts them in a strong position against competitors. They focus on fresh ingredients and creative dishes, bringing great value to diners.

First Watch’s prices show their commitment to both staff growth and customer happiness. They also have cocktails and juices, making up 18.5% of sales. This adds to their varied and attractive menu.

Restaurant Average Ticket Price Menu Diversity Value for Money
First Watch $15.00 High Excellent
The Original Pancake House $11.50 Moderate Good
IHOP $12.00 Moderate Good
Denny’s $10.00 Low Moderate
Snooze A.M. Eatery $14.00 High Excellent
